San Franciscans enjoy great drinking water from the Hetch Hetchy reservoir and other protected Bay Area watersheds today. But the future challenges of climate change, drought and natural disaster could disrupt or reduce those precious water supplies.

San Francisco Water More good news for Bay Area water-drinkers! SFPUC approves new 2.5 mile tunnel thru East Bay hills to make sure 2.5 million Bay Area customers have water after the next Big One!
sfwater.org
San Francisco, CA -The Irvington Tunnel, a crucial 78-year old component of the Hetch Hetchy Water System, will now have a sibling. Today the San Francisco Public Utilities Commission (SFPUC) approved ...

San Francisco Water A water footprint is the amount of water used to manufacture an item. What’s your water footprint? Find out at http://is.gd/1iblL.
